Ruhabad Mosque

The Ruhabad Mosque is an Islamic shrine dating back to the Timurid era. It is one of the oldest religious sites in Samarkand and is dedicated to a revered Islamic saint. Travelers visit this site to study early Timurid architecture and the spiritual history of the region.

Getting There

The mosque is located within the city of Samarkand. From the city center, it is most efficient to take a taxi or a ride-sharing service. The journey typically takes 10 to 15 minutes depending on traffic conditions.

Visit Duration

Because the site is modest in size and focused on a specific shrine, most visitors spend between 30 and 60 minutes exploring the grounds and the interior.

When to Visit

To avoid the midday heat, visit during the early morning or late afternoon. Spring and autumn are the most temperate seasons for visiting the city. The site can become crowded during local religious holidays.
